Today Wilma, Gus, and I Adventured to the Sleepy Hollow Cemetery in Concord, Massachusetts. The Sleepy Hollow Cemetery is known for being the burial location for famous writers, thinkers, and Concord residents and is estimated to have over 10,000 gravesites. It was established in 1855 and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places.
